С фиксированным разбиением CF по 32 мб - нет проблем с написанием драйвера (в том числе блока начального загрузчика - в RT он сидит в драйвере и копируется в нулевой сектор диск, когда делаешь диск загружаемым аппаратно) в RT

С отдачей всей CF под один диск - нет проблем написания драйвера (и начального загрузчика - в RSX он сидит в SAV.TSK) в RSX

Всё остальное создаёт определённые проблемы - ибо структуру нефиксированного разбиения должен прочитать ПЗУ (меньшая проблема) и её нужно передать в драйвера RT и RSX (большая проблема). Это навскидку - пока не доберусь до написания кода.

В целом - у меня пока сильного интереса решать проблемы данных подходов - нет, ибо свободного времени мало, а своих интересов - много. То, что точно будет реализовано - 32 мб-тные куски CF - диски для RT и вся карта CF - для RSX, потому что это проще всего и может быть реализовано максимально быстро. Что будет реализовано в последующих версиях драйверов - покажет время.

Ещё раз - проект не коммерческий, исходники будут открыты - хотящие странного могут реализовать свои самые странные хотелки. Сами.

- - - Добавлено - - -

А, да, забыл. Ещё будет написана прога вытаскивания кусков из образа (если повезёт - непосредственно с CF) и заливку их в образ (если повезёт - непосредственно в CF)